You are invited to a weekend of action and reflection, connecting the fragile landscapes of our local forests with the inner landscapes of our hearts.

Join as on April 20 (9:30am-5:00pm) & 21 (12:30pm-5:30pm) as we share stories, explore diverse spiritual practices, and use our hands to help heal local bushland.

This event is supported by a small grant from Yarra Ranges Council, in partnership with Hills Walking Together, Forest Therapy Victoria, Australian Catholic University, and Tecoma Uniting Church. Program will include Shin-rin Yoku (“forest bathing”) sessions, experiential learning, sharing circles, weeding for all abilities, a free sacred Langar meal facilitated by the Sikh community, and yarning on Country with Uncle Murrindindi, Ngurungaeta (head Elder and spiritual leader) of the Wurundjeri people, on whose traditional lands we will be meeting.

Special guests include Uncle Murrindindi, Diana Cousens (Vice President, Buddhist Council of Victoria), Jaswinder Singh (CEO, Sikh Volunteers Victoria), Aydogan Kars (scholar of Islamic mysticism, Monash University), Rachel Davies (scholar of Christian spirituality, Australian Catholic University), and Matt Glover (Principle Therapist at MGA Counseling Services and Lead Guide at Forest Therapy Victoria).
